It runs nightly and flags volumes, snapshots, and load balancers that have no owning deployment in the Quillhaven registry. Flagged items sit in a 7-day grace queue before deletion, and support can extend that per-ticket if a customer yells. Most escalations are just people forgetting to tag things. If a customer claims something vanished, check the sweep log first before blaming them. The grace-queue dashboard and extension steps are on the internal wiki page below.

wiki page, hahaf-tawef: https://confluence.zemvarsys.internal/pages/projects/projects/pages/1d78

Hi Mara — handing over the calibration weights batch from Tollvik Instruments before I head off. All twelve weights are boxed, each wrapped in the grey foam from the metrology cupboard, and the verification slips are tucked inside the lid. They're due back at the Brenfold lab by Thursday, so the courier pickup is booked for tomorrow morning. Nothing else pending on this — just keep the box in the locked cabinet overnight. The courier hand-over instruction is below:

drop instructions, bahif-bahip: the norax feniel courier leaves the drumir kaseth rusir ledger at gate 1983 under passcode 849948

Hi, and welcome to the LiftGrid on-call rotation.

Most pages you'll get involve the elevator-dispatch simulator that validates plugin submissions. If a partner plugin hangs the simulator, kill the run and requeue it once before escalating. Plugin authors will ask you about sandbox limits and timeout rules; the full policy and simulator runbook are on the page below.

wiki page, kahog-hahig: https://vault.zemvargrid.internal/display/deploy/repo/settings/merge_requests/job/settings/6f3b933774dbc5320a4daa18